Wacker ELASTOSIL P 7616-195 Silicone Rubber

Wacker ELASTOSIL® P 7616-195 is a platinum-cured liquid silicone rubber (LSR) from Wacker’s high-performance ELASTOSIL® P series. It offers excellent flowability, low viscosity, and outstanding mechanical properties after curing—ideal for precision injection molding of medical, automotive, and consumer parts requiring biocompatibility and thermal stability.

Features Of Wacker ELASTOSIL P 7616-195 Silicone Rubber

  1. Platinum-cured, two-component addition-cure liquid silicone rubber (LSR) with excellent flowability and low viscosity.

  2. High thermal stability and consistent performance across a wide service temperature range (–50 °C to +180 °C).

  3. Outstanding mechanical properties including high tear strength and elongation at break after vulcanization.

  4. Low compression set and excellent resilience for dynamic sealing and long-term elastomeric function.

  5. Biocompatibility compliant with ISO 10993-5/-10 and USP Class VI, suitable for medical-grade applications.

Typical Applications Of Wacker ELASTOSIL P 7616-195 Silicone Rubber

  1. Medical devices: syringe plungers, respiratory masks, drug delivery components, and implantable device housings.

  2. Automotive: precision gaskets, sensor encapsulants, and under-hood sealing elements requiring thermal resistance.

  3. Consumer electronics: soft-touch overmolding, protective seals, and vibration-damping pads.

  4. Industrial fluid handling: diaphragms, valves, and pump components exposed to aggressive media.

  5. Food-contact parts: seals and gaskets in processing equipment meeting FDA 21 CFR §177.2600 requirements.

Specifications Of Wacker ELASTOSIL P 7616-195 Silicone Rubber

Chemical TypePlatinum-catalyzed addition-cure liquid silicone rubber (LSR)
Product FormTwo-component system (Part A: base; Part B: catalyst)
AppearanceTranslucent, viscous liquid (Part A); colorless to pale yellow liquid (Part B)
Mixing Ratio (A:B)10:1 by weight
Cure Temperature Range110 °C to 160 °C (typical mold cure)
Shore A Hardness (cured)60 ± 3
Tensile Strength (cured)8.5 MPa (ISO 37)
Elongation at Break (cured)450 % (ISO 37)
